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ations
- Active ingredients and targets: Look for products that specify omega-3 sources (EPA and DHA), biotin, vitamins C and E, and probiotics where they matter. For skin and coat, omega-3 fatty acids are foundational, but biotin and antioxidants can enhance coat quality and skin resilience.
- Form and dosage: Choose a format that suits your cat’s preferences—oil pumps, chews, or lickable purées. Regular, consistent dosing matters more than the exact form, so pick what your cat accepts daily without stress.
- Digestibility and ingredients: Favor products with high-quality, natural ingredients and minimal artificial additives. Grain-free or grain-light options are often preferable for sensitive cats, though this depends on individual needs.
- Tolerance and safety: Start with a smaller amount to monitor tolerance. If your cat has fish allergies or dietary restrictions, verify suitability and consult a veterinarian if unsure.
- Holistic vs targeted support: Some products offer broad multivitamin support, including immune and joint health, while others focus primarily on skin and coat. Consider whether you want a dedicated skin-coat aid or a multi-benefit supplement.
- Brand transparency and reviews: Check the brand’s ingredient sourcing, third-party testing where available, and consumer reviews for real-world results and palatability.
- Usage context: If your cat has dry skin due to environmental conditions, seasonal changes, or health issues, pairing topical care (like brushing) with dietary supplements can improve outcomes.
